Skip to content

Dashboard

All activity

Showing 7,701-7,730 of 7,730 items.
@renovate
Admin 25/02/2021 13:30
Sarthaks eConnect is the largest online learning community.

Sarthaks eConnect is a digital learning platform where students (up to class 10+2) preparing for All Government Exams, CBSE, ICSE, State Board Exam, JEE (Mains+Advance), and NEET can ask questions from any subject and get quick answers from experts & students. A big community of students, teachers, subject from experts supports each other for their development. learn.sarthaks.com is a wholly owned product of Sarthaks Web Pvt. Ltd. based in Bangalore. The website has been created to fulfill...

best e-learning platform largest online learning community best digital learning platform
@renovate
Admin 25/02/2021 10:00
[Java] 1 vài tip nhỏ khi sử dụng String hoặc Collection part 1

Hello các bạn, hôm nay mình sẽ chia sẻ về mẹo check String null hay full space một cách tiện lợi Mình sẽ sử dụng thư viện Lớp StringUtils download file jar để import vào thư viện tại (link) Nếu các bạn dùng maven project thì dễ dàng hơn, chỉ cần import ở file pom.xml <!-- https://mvnrepository.com/artifact/org.apache.commons/commons-lang3 --> <dependency> <groupId>org.apache.commons</groupId> ...

Happy New Year collection string Java
@renovate
Admin 25/02/2021 10:00
Viết một chiếc app quản lý Hạn sử dụng của thực phẩm

Mở đầu Tôi là 1 kỹ sư công nghệ thông tin mới ra trường. Trong thời gian học Đại học, từ năm 1 tới năm 4, tôi đi làm thêm tại TSUTAYA (chuỗi cửa hàng bán sách, video...v.v nổi tiếng bên Nhật). Tôi mới tốt nghiệp và đang trong quá trình tìm việc, nên đã bỏ công việc làm thêm. Tuy nhiên, vì đã gắn bó với TSUTAYA suốt 4 năm, nên trước khi rời đi, tôi muốn để lại cái gì đó với nơi thân...

Happy New Year Line Bot API Firebase nextjs Web Application
@renovate
Admin 25/02/2021 08:50
Những điều chú ý khi test ứng dụng mobile

Trước khi bắt đầu test bất kì 1 ứng dụng trên mobile nào chúng ta luôn phải chú ý 1 số điều để việc test các ứng dụng mobile hiệu quả hơn, cụ thể là các điều dưới đây: Phân tích các ứng dụng tương tự/tương đồng: Cố gắng phân tích 1 vài ứng dụng khác tương tự như ứng dụng của bạn. Ví dụ, nếu bạn phải test bất kì 1 ứng dụng chia sẻ phương tiện nào đó trên Mobile chỉ...

Happy New Year Tester
@renovate
Admin 24/02/2021 19:50
Trích xuất thông tin bảng biểu cực đơn giản với OpenCV

Trong thời điểm nhà nước đang thúc đẩy mạnh mẽ quá trình chuyển đổi số như hiện nay, Document Understanding nói chung cũng như Table Extraction nói riêng đang trở thành một trong những lĩnh vực được quan tâm phát triển và chú trọng hàng đầu. Vậy Table Extraction là gì? Document Understanding là cái chi? Hãy đọc tiếp các phần bên dưới để biết thêm thông tin chi tiết! Nói cao siêu vậy thôi, trong bài...

Trending Table Extraction Document Understanding Image Processing Open CV Deep Learning
@renovate
Admin 24/02/2021 16:20
Unit testing với Jest cho redux-saga trong React native

Lời giới thiệu Xin chào các bạn. Unit test từ lâu đã là một phần không thể thiếu để kiểm tra phần mềm chúng ta viết ra có tốt như mong đợi hay không. Các function liên quan tới side-effect ví dụ như các request API lại càng nên được viết test vì tầm quan trọng của xử lí logic chặt chẽ. Với các ứng dụng React native, chúng ta thường dùng middleware Redux saga để xử lí phần side-effect này. Có...

Happy New Year
@renovate
Admin 24/02/2021 16:20
2 Common Mistakes I Make When Eager Loading in Laravel

1. What is eager loading ? Laravel là một trong những framework của php phổ biến hiện nay, được cộng đồng php developer yêu thích và sử dụng. Query Performance là chủ đề mà nhiều bạn khi mới bắt đầu tiếp cận laravel có thể chưa quan tâm đến, nhưng nó lại là một vấn đề hết sức quan trọng trong hệ thống. Khi chúng ta sử dụng Eloquent Relationships trong laravel, mặc định nó sẽ ở chế độ...

Happy New Year Laravel eager loading
@renovate
Admin 24/02/2021 16:20
Tôi cá là bạn không biết những điều này - Ruby on rails ( Phần 2)

Các bạn có thể theo dõi phần 1 ở đây : https://viblo.asia/p/toi-ca-la-ban-khong-biet-nhung-dieu-nay-ruby-on-rails-phan-1-WAyK8DDeKxX 5. presence và || Giả sử chúng ta cần kiểm tra biến a có giá trị hay không, nếu a nil thì return biến b, ta thường viết a||b Tuy nhiên nếu biến a có giá trị là một string rỗng "" hoặc một mảng rỗng [ ] hoặc một hash rỗng {}, khi đó ta dùng a||b sẽ trả về a chứ không phải...

Ruby on Rails Ruby
@renovate
Admin 24/02/2021 16:20
Laravel: Middleware SetCacheHeaders

Có rất nhiều middleware hữu ích đã được đăng ký bên trong Laravel, như cơ chế authentication, authorization, throttler và kể cả cơ chế route model binding. Ngoài ra còn có một middleware ít được nhắc đến là SetCacheHeaders, có alias là cache.headers. Middleware này có thể được sử dụng để thêm cache headers vào Response. Cache headers là gì? Nếu bạn chưa biết đến cache headers, nghĩa là bạn chưa biết HTTP Cache...

Middleware cache headers Laravel
@renovate
Admin 24/02/2021 16:20
99% không biết đến mẹo này khi sử dụng Flexbox CSS

Hello lại là mình đây. Bài viết hôm nay mình sẽ giới thiệu tới mọi người một trick khá hay khi dùng CSS flexbox nhé. Thực ra đây là do cách hoạt động của flexbox có hơi kì cục một chút, nếu không cẩn thận thì giao diện có thể bị overflow luôn. Nên mẹo này là dùng để khắc phục lỗi bất thường trên của flexbox. Ok cùng bắt đầu tìm hiểu ngay thôi. 1. Chia layout với flexbox Để bắt đầu, mình...

Happy New Year flexbox CSS
@renovate
Admin 24/02/2021 16:20
Design Patterns: The Builder Pattern Trong Java

Chào các bạn, ở bài viết này mình sẽ bắt đầu đi vào design pattern đầu tiên, đó là Builder Pattern. Builder pattern là một pattern nằm trong nhóm khởi tạo (Creational Pattern). Tuy nhiên, mình sẽ cố gắng giữ cho các ví dụ đơn giản và dễ tiếp cận nhất có thể, ưu tiên các triển khai thực tế hơn các ví dụ khó hiểu Vấn đề Đối với ví dụ này, chúng ta sẽ giả vờ rằng chúng ta là một phần...

Happy New Year Builder pattern trong Java Builder partern
@renovate
Admin 24/02/2021 16:20
[Java] 1 vài tip nhỏ khi sử dụng String hoặc Collection

Hello các bạn, hôm nay mình sẽ chia sẻ về mẹo check String null hay full space một cách tiện lợi Mình sẽ sử dụng thư viện Lớp StringUtils download file jar để import vào thư viện tại (link) Nếu các bạn dùng maven project thì dễ dàng hơn, chỉ cần import ở file pom.xml <!-- https://mvnrepository.com/artifact/org.apache.commons/commons-lang3 --> <dependency> <groupId>org.apache.commons</groupId> ...

Happy New Year collection string Java
@renovate
Admin 24/02/2021 16:20
Thi chứng chỉ ECBA của tổ chức IIBA như thế nào?

I. Giới thiệu về tổ chức IIBA & chứng chỉ ECBA 1. Tổ chức IIBA Tổ chức International Institute of Business Analysis (IIBA) là một tổ chức phi lợi nhuận được thành lập vào năm 2003 với sứ mệnh hỗ trợ cho sự phát triển của các Business analyst trên toàn cầu. IIBA giúp các BA có thể phát triển về cả mặt kỹ năng lẫn sự nghiệp bằng cách cung cấp các nội dung do họ biên soạn. Đặc biệt, cuốn...

Happy New Year certification Business Analyst
@renovate
Admin 24/02/2021 16:20
Kiến thức cơ bản về TDD( Test Driven Development )

1. Test Driven Development (TDD) là gì? TDD là cách phát triển phần mềm từ Test case, Test case sẽ được viết trước để xác định những yêu cầu cơ bản cần có. Nói cách khác, Test case cho từng chức năng sẽ được tạo để kiểm tra trước khi code, nếu Test case fail thì development sẽ check và update code để pass được Test case đã tạo trước đó .Mục đích chính của TDD là viết code rõ ràng, đơn giản...

TDD
@renovate
Admin 24/02/2021 16:20
Sử dụng Misoca API (oauth2) với Python

Với bài viết này giúp chúng ta có thể nắm được ・Tìm hiểu cách xử lý API misoca bằng Python ・Ví dụ về cách sử dụng thư viện oauth2_client Misoca với ưu điểm vượt trội là sẽ tự động hoá việc xử lý hóa đơn, vì vây với nhiều hệ thống liên kết cần thiết với nghiệp vụ yêu cầu thanh toán thì việc implement API là một sự lựa chọn tốt. Tuy nhiên, lại không thể tìm hiểu về oauth2...

misoca Python Oauth2
@renovate
Admin 24/02/2021 16:20
So sánh các đặc điểm của Dev khi làm việc tại Nhật và tại nước ngoài

Một bài viết gần đây trên Blog Qiita của một kỹ sư Nhật Bản đã có thâm niên làm việc lâu năm với nhiều môi trường khác nhau được tổng kết lại. Chúng ta hãy cùng đọc qua để xem tác giả có suy nghĩ như thế nào về các Dev trên thế giới nhé. Bài viết này không nhằm so sánh Dev nước nào ngầu lòi hơn Dev nước nào, mà chỉ có tính tham khảo để cung cấp thêm thông tin thôi các bạn...

@translate
@renovate
Admin 24/02/2021 16:20
Caching đại pháp 2: Cache thế nào cho hợp lý?

Caching rất dễ Mình không nói đùa đâu, caching rất là dễ. Ai cũng có thể làm được chỉ sau 10 phút đọc tutorial. Nó cũng giống như việc đứa trẻ lên 3 đã có thể cầm bút để vẽ vậy. Thế nhưng biết cầm bút vẽ khác với việc vẽ được cái gì đó, và lại càng khác hơn việc vẽ được cái gì đó đẹp. Nghệ thuật caching cũng vậy. Nếu bạn đã từng nghe đến câu nói nổi tiếng...

Happy New Year Trending Redis in-memory cache JavaScript caching
@renovate
Admin 24/02/2021 16:20
Chương 5 Object oriented programming

Chương 5 Object oriented programming Tôi lần đầu tiên được giới thiệu về lập trình hướng đối tượng ở trường cao đẳng nơi tôi đã có một giới thiệu tóm tắc về c++. ở thời điểm này ngôn ngữ lập trình c++ thì vẫn tương đối mới mẻ. Thật sự thì phiên bản đầu tiên của ngôn ngữ này chỉ được xuất bản 3 năm trước khi tôi được giới thiệu về nó. Mô hình lập trình hướng đối...

Happy New Year #AppMobile Swift Object Oriented Programming
@renovate
Admin 24/02/2021 16:20
[NodeJs] Tạo QR Code trong nodeJs với qrcode

Tạo mã QR Code trong nodejs với qrcode QR Code là gì? QR Code (Quick Response Code) là dạng mã vạch hai chiều có thể được đọc bởi một máy đọc mã vạch hay smartphone có chức năng quét mã vạch, hay thông qua ứng dụng của bên thứ 3 (zalo, facebook, ...). Mã QR là một biểu tượng hai chiều, nó được phát minh vào năm 1994 bởi công ty Denso Wave (Nhật Bản). Thông tin thêm các bạn có thể xem tại đây Tạo QR...

Happy New Year qrcode Nodejs express QR code
@renovate
Admin 24/02/2021 16:20
Deploying A Containerized Web Application On Kubernetes

1. Overview Kubernetes is an open source project (available on kubernetes.io) which can run on many different environments, from laptops to high-availability multi-node clusters; from public clouds to on-premise deployments; from virtual machines to bare metal. 2. Objectives To package and deploy your application on Kubernetes Engine, you must: Package your app into a Docker image Run the container locally on your machine (optional) Upload the image to a registry Create a container...

Google Cloud Google Cloud Platform GCP Kubernetes Google Kubernetes Engine
@renovate
Admin 24/02/2021 16:20
Set Up Network and HTTP Load Balancers

1. Overview There are two types of load balancers in Google Cloud Platform: Network Load Balancer HTTP(s) Load Balancer 2. Create multiple web server instances To simulate serving from a cluster of machines, we'll create a simple cluster of Nginx web servers that will serve static content using Instance Templates and Managed Instance Groups. Instance Templates lets you to define what every virtual machine in the cluster will look like (disk, CPUs, memory, etc), and a Managed Instance Group...

Google Cloud Computing Google Cloud Platform GCP Networking Load Balancers
@renovate
Admin 24/02/2021 16:20
Ứng dụng định luật Murphy trong Công nghệ thông tin

Định luật Murphy hay được gọi là định luật bánh bơ được phát biểu: "Bất cứ thứ gì đó có thể sai, nó sẽ xảy ra" (tiếng Anh: Anything that can go wrong, will go wrong.) Người ta đã kiểm tra định luật này bằng cách thả một miếng bánh mì có bơ từ trên xuống và chẳng hiểu sao số lần mặt dính bơ chạm đất lúc nào cũng nhiều hơn. Đó là lý do định luật này còn có tên là định...

murphy law
@renovate
Admin 24/02/2021 16:20
STACKDRIVER - GETTING STARTED

1. Overview Google Stackdriver performs monitoring, logging and diagnostics to help businesses ensure optimal performance and availability. The service gathers performance metrics and metadata from multiple cloud accounts and allows IT teams to view that data through custom dashboard, charts and reports. Google Stackdriver is natively integrated with Google Cloud Platform and hosted on Google infrastructure, but the monitoring capabilities can also be used for applications and virtual machines...

STACKDRIVER Google Cloud Google Cloud Computing Google Cloud Platform GCP
@renovate
Admin 24/02/2021 16:20
2021, chúng ta cần tối ưu hóa việc tải hình ảnh trên web như nào?

Rất chào các bạn, Như các bạn đã biết, trong kỉ nguyên công nghệ, song song với sự sinh ra dày đặc của các trang web mới cũng là sự biến mất của những trang web "lạc hậu" hay hoạt động kém hiệu quả. Một trang web hấp dẫn người dùng luôn có cách cung cấp nội dung hiệu quả, sáng tạo, dễ dàng nắm bắt; và các bức ảnh chất lượng, thú vị là cách tốt nhất để thực hiện điều...

Happy New Year HTML javascipt best tips Front-end
@renovate
Admin 24/02/2021 16:20
Cấu hình FTP Passive cho dịch vụ Haproxy forward

Cấu hình FTP Passive cho dịch vụ Haproxy forward 22/02/2021 2 Lượt xem 0 Bình luận ...

cấu hình file transfer protocol FTP proxy
@renovate
Admin 24/02/2021 16:20
Cách sửa lỗi Windows không thể Copy Paste

Cách sửa lỗi Windows không thể Copy Paste 22/02/2021 4 Lượt xem 0 Bình luận ...

diệt virus hệ thống lỗi windows
@renovate
Admin 24/02/2021 16:20
Hướng dẫn nâng cấp MySQL 5.5 lên 5.6 cho Centos

Hướng dẫn nâng cấp MySQL 5.5 lên 5.6 cho Centos 22/02/2021 1 Lượt xem 0 Bình luận ...

centos Linux database MySQL
@renovate
Admin 24/02/2021 16:20
Hướng dẫn nâng cấp PHP 5.x lên PHP 7.x trên Linux

Hướng dẫn nâng cấp PHP 5.x lên PHP 7.x trên Linux 22/02/2021 4 Lượt xem 0 Bình luận ...

centos Linux PHP ubuntu
@renovate
Admin 24/02/2021 16:20
Web hosting là gì? Cách chọn web hosting chất lượng

Web hosting là gì? Cách chọn web hosting chất lượng 24/02/2021 5 Lượt xem 0 Bình luận ...

Shared Hosting Storage VPS World Wide Web
ProTip! The feed shows you events from people you follow and repositories you watch.
Subscribe to your news feed